      2 /*
      3  * Copyright 2011 Google Inc.
      4  *
      5  *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
      6  * found in the LICENSE file.
      7  */
      8 #include "SkTypes.h"
      9 #include <stdio.h>
     10 #include <stdlib.h>
     11 
     12 static inline void* throw_on_failure(size_t size, void* p) {
     13     if (size > 0 && p == NULL) {
     14         // If we've got a NULL here, the only reason we should have failed is running out of RAM.
     15         sk_out_of_memory();
     16     }
     17     return p;
     18 }
     19 
     20 void sk_throw() {
     21     SkDEBUGFAIL("sk_throw");
     22     abort();
     23 }
     24 
     25 void sk_out_of_memory(void) {
     26     SkDEBUGFAIL("sk_out_of_memory");
     27     abort();
     28 }
     29 
     30 void* sk_malloc_throw(size_t size) {
     31     return sk_malloc_flags(size, SK_MALLOC_THROW);
     32 }
     33 
     34 void* sk_realloc_throw(void* addr, size_t size) {
     35     return throw_on_failure(size, realloc(addr, size));
     36 }
     37 
     38 void sk_free(void* p) {
     39     if (p) {
     40         free(p);
     41     }
     42 }
     43 
     44 void* sk_malloc_flags(size_t size, unsigned flags) {
     45     void* p = malloc(size);
     46     if (flags & SK_MALLOC_THROW) {
     47         return throw_on_failure(size, p);
     48     } else {
     49         return p;
     50     }
     51 }
     52 
     53 void* sk_calloc(size_t size) {
     54     return calloc(size, 1);
     55 }
     56 
     57 void* sk_calloc_throw(size_t size) {
     58     return throw_on_failure(size, sk_calloc(size));
     59 }
